Overview

MIKE HELPS CLIENTS WITH TRIBAL FINANCE TRANSACTIONS, COMMERCIAL LENDING (INCLUDING GAMING), ENERGY PROJECT FINANCE, DEVELOPMENT AND ACQUISITIONS AND DERIVATIVES.     

Mike is a partner in Dorsey's Finance and Restructuring group, former co-chair of the Energy and Natural Resources Industry Group and co-chair of the Banking and Financial Institutions Industry Group.

Mike represents lenders, tribes and other participants in tribal finance transactions, including in connection with the construction and expansion of casino, lodging and entertainment facilities, energy projects and tribal infrastructure projects.  This expertise extends to the representation of lenders and other participants in commercial gaming transactions, including in connection with casinos, gaming equipment manufacturers and vendors and gaming development and management companies, throughout the United States.

A significant part of Mike’s practice also includes the representation of  investor owned utilities, municipal power agencies, generation and transmission cooperatives, developers, lenders and investors in the development, construction, financing, acquisition, disposition and restructuring of electric generation facilities (wind, solar, biomass, hydro, geothermal, cogeneration, gas, coal, other), mining projects, water desalinization facilities, biofuel facilities and other similar projects.

Mike’s commercial lending practice includes the representation of lenders and borrowers in syndicated and participating loans, revolving and term loan facilities, letter of credit facilities, construction and real estate loans, acquisition financings, leveraged lending and asset-based financings.

Mike also devotes a portion of his practice to representing corporate end-users, energy companies, borrowers and others in derivatives transactions, primarily in connection with interest rate, foreign exchange and commodities swap and hedging transactions.
